#fdd189 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fdd189 is composed of 99.2% red, 82%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.4% magenta, 45.8%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 37.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 76.5%. #fdd189 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fba313.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#fdd189

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110b00 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#fdd189

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c6c4c0 is the less saturated color, while #fdd189 is the most saturated one.
